Abstract

An opt-keyframe reconstruction technique for selecting and reconstructing optimizing keyframes to provide a better reconstruction in a structure from motion (SFM) technique. The technique may, for example, be used in an adaptive reconstruction algorithm implemented by a general SFM technique. This technique may add and reconstruct optimizing frames to a set of keyframes already generated by an initialization technique and by an adaptive technique for iteratively selecting and reconstructing additional keyframes. In addition, the technique may determine and remove outlier points from the projection, and determine and recover inlier points in the projection. Adding the opt-keyframes and inlier points may result in additional, and possibly shorter, point trajectories being included in the reconstruction, thus providing a better reconstruction that may be more suited for later operations that may be applied to the image sequence.
